Understanding Sway Bars and Shock Absorbers

Sway bars, also known as anti-roll bars, connect the left and right suspension components to reduce body roll during cornering. Shock absorbers, on the other hand, control the movement of the suspension and dampen vibrations from the road. Both play a critical role in vehicle stability and comfort.

How Sway Bar Stiffness Affects Handling

Stiffer sway bars decrease body roll, making the vehicle feel more responsive during sharp turns. However, overly stiff sway bars can lead to a harsher ride and reduce traction on uneven surfaces. Conversely, softer sway bars provide a more comfortable ride but may allow excessive body lean, affecting handling.

Role of Shock Absorbers in Balance

Shock absorbers work to control suspension movement and absorb road shocks. Their stiffness influences ride quality and handling. Firmer shocks improve stability during aggressive driving, while softer shocks enhance comfort and traction on rough roads.

Finding the Right Balance

Achieving the right balance between sway bar stiffness and shock absorber damping involves considering your driving style and typical road conditions. For sporty handling, stiffer sway bars combined with firm shocks can be effective. For daily driving, softer setups may provide better comfort and safety.

Steps to Balance Sway Bar and Shock Absorbers

  • Assess your driving needs and road conditions.
  • Start with a moderate sway bar stiffness and shock damping setting.
  • Test drive to evaluate handling and comfort.
  • Adjust sway bar links or bushings to modify stiffness if needed.
  • Upgrade shocks to firmer or softer options based on feedback.
  • Repeat testing until the desired balance is achieved.
